A XNUMXth century guardhouse, the Barbican has walls pierced with numerous arquebusiers.
This advanced fortification served as an access to the city.
Indeed, during the Hundred Years War against the English, the inhabitants of Cahors had to build a new rampart in the North (the Barbican), in order to protect the numerous dwellings and the monasteries.
The monument is visible from the outside, it cannot be visited.
